The pineal gland, a small, pea-shaped endocrine gland located deep within the brain, is primarily responsible for the production of melatonin, a hormone that regulates sleep-wake cycles. Melatonin not only supports restful sleep but also has antioxidant properties that protect brain cells from oxidative stress. This is where Pineal Guardian steps in.
